Output 10326779e359b2e13e4f2baea41449252fda925042970727c188ddcbf3ab7e54:1

value
750664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66e1572a7dcd961bc57c27bb858f1fc2b016092 OP_EQUAL
address
3NhRDRJtrJcPx7vg2dmwtHu9KLfmJ9VMXg
transaction
10326779e359b2e13e4f2baea41449252fda925042970727c188ddcbf3ab7e54
spent
true